Transaction e88e5a66686cbf629420f44e731fcb119ab0d3f10107f098c4bda9e9eb4b624b

1 Input
2 Outputs
  • e88e5a66686cbf629420f44e731fcb119ab0d3f10107f098c4bda9e9eb4b624b:0
  • value  278326
    address  19BbtWk6pPU4SnESTsdSnrWrbFXUYZcYdK
  • e88e5a66686cbf629420f44e731fcb119ab0d3f10107f098c4bda9e9eb4b624b:1
  • value  24847732
    address  154hTrcjWo1nT761rKS2xnS8CYkS2gamTK